What seasonal adjustments should I consider in my trimming techniques?
Making seasonal adjustments to hedge-trimming techniques is crucial for aligning with the natural growth patterns of plants, ensuring hedges remain healthy and well-formed throughout the year. For instance, light trimming in spring encourages new growth, while trimming in autumn prepares hedges for the winter months. Monthly maintenance tips may include:
- January: Inspect hedges and plan for spring trimming activities.
- March: Initiate light trimming as new growth begins to emerge.
- June: Shape hedges following the primary growth period to maintain their structure.
- October: Trim hedges to retain their shape before the onset of winter.

How can I rejuvenate neglected hedges and restore their health?
Revitalising neglected hedges requires targeted techniques, such as selective pruning, to stimulate new growth. Insights from restored gardens showcase that a thoughtful approach can yield remarkable improvements in hedge health. Steps to recovery may include:
- Assessing the overall health and structure of the hedge to identify areas needing attention.
- Removing any dead or damaged branches that hinder growth and aesthetics.
- Pruning the hedge to shape it and ensure adequate light penetration for all parts.
- Feeding with appropriate nutrients to support revitalisation and promote vigorous growth.

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Hedge Trimming
What is the ideal time of year to trim hedges for optimal health?
The best times to trim hedges are typically late winter or early spring, before new growth begins, and early autumn to prepare for winter, ensuring plants remain healthy and vibrant throughout the changing seasons.
How frequently should I trim my hedges for optimal health and aesthetics?
Hedges generally benefit from trimming at least twice a year, depending on the species and growth rate. Some fast-growing varieties may require more frequent maintenance to effectively maintain their shape and health.
What are the indicators that a hedge needs trimming and care?
Indicators that a hedge requires trimming include excessive overgrowth, uneven shapes, or browning leaves. Conducting regular inspections will help identify these issues early, allowing for timely intervention and ongoing maintenance to preserve their health.
Can I effectively use electric trimmers for all types of hedges?
While electric trimmers are efficient for most hedges, they may not be suitable for all varieties, particularly those with thick branches. It’s crucial to evaluate the hedge type and use appropriate tools to achieve optimal trimming results and maintain healthy plants.
What safety gear is essential for hedge trimming tasks to prevent injuries?
Essential safety gear includes gloves, protective eyewear, and sturdy footwear. Wearing this equipment helps minimise the risk of injury during trimming activities, ensuring a safer gardening experience for everyone involved.
How should I clean my hedge trimming tools after use to ensure longevity?
After each use, clean hedge trimming tools with soapy water, rinse thoroughly, and dry them completely. Regularly sharpening blades and lubricating moving parts are crucial for maintaining optimal tool performance and longevity, ensuring they remain effective over time.
